Gramps Posted June 3, 2013 Share Posted June 3, 2013 I use the 'sa_widescreenfix_lite.asi' with 'StreamMemFix.asi' and 'ImgLimitAdjuster.asi' The LimitAdjuster is only needed if you exceed the default IMG Limit loaded by gta.dat (6 I think?) .. LimitAdjuster is only needed if you use more .IMG files, or use another tool like IMG_Organizer .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
